DCA Buddy
- 유틸리티
- Karim Abdelwahab
- 버전: 7.7
- 업데이트됨: 21 5월 2026
- 활성화: 5
DCA Buddy: Advanced Price Visualiser
Take control of your multi-position trading with DCA Buddy, an advanced indicator for MetaTrader 5. It provides a clear and accurate visualisation of the average break-even price for all your open trades on the current chart symbol. This powerful tool goes beyond simple averages, correctly handling both one-sided and complex hedged scenarios, and features a sophisticated alert system to notify you precisely when your net position achieves its goals.
Core Functionality & Key Features:
-
1. Precision Break-Even Calculation:
- Calculates the weighted average break-even price for straightforward scenarios (all buys or all sells).
- Expertly computes the net break-even price for hedged positions, showing the exact level where your combined buy and sell trades for the symbol result in zero profit/loss.
- Fee Inclusion: Optionally includes Swaps and Commissions in the calculation for true net break-even accuracy using our high-precision solver.
-
2. Target & Recovery Visualisation:
- Target Profit Line: Set a monetary goal (e.g., +100 units) and DCA Buddy will draw a line exactly where your basket hits that profit.
- Recovery/Loss Line: Set an acceptable loss level (e.g., -100 units) to visualize your exit or "recovery" point on the chart.
- Terminal-Native Solver: Uses the MT5 OrderCalcProfit engine to ensure the lines perfectly match your broker's profit calculations, even on non-USD accounts.
-
3. Multi-Currency Optimization:
- Dynamic Tick Value Handling: Automatically adjusts for accounts in EUR, GBP, JPY, etc., by fetching live tick values.
- Zero Drift: Unlike simpler indicators, DCA Buddy accounts for fluctuating exchange rates on cross-currency pairs, keeping your lines stable and accurate.
-
4. Comprehensive Information Label:
- Displays a detailed text label in your chosen chart corner, providing at-a-glance insights:
- The calculated Break-Even Price.
- Current Net Volume and Direction.
- Target and Recovery prices with their corresponding monetary values.
- Live Fee tracking (Swaps + Commissions).
- Smart Anchoring: The label intelligently adjusts its internal text anchor based on the selected chart corner, ensuring it remains fully visible.
- Customisable: Choose the label's corner, X/Y distance, text colour, and font size.
- Displays a detailed text label in your chosen chart corner, providing at-a-glance insights:
-
5. Intelligent Alert System:
- Purposeful Notifications: Get alerted when the market price crosses the break-even line.
- Persistence: Alert status is remembered even if you change timeframes, reload the indicator, or restart MetaTrader 5.
- Automatic Reset: Alerts automatically reset if you open or close trades, adapting to your new break-even level.
Technical Specifications (v7.07):
- Engine: Terminal-Native OrderCalcProfit solver.
- Accuracy: Accurate to within 0.01 units of account currency.
- Compatibility: Supports Forex, Indices, Metals, and Crypto.
How to Use:
- Apply DCA Buddy to any chart in MetaTrader 5.
- The indicator automatically scans open market positions for that specific symbol and displays the lines and information label.
- Customize look, feel, and monetary targets through the indicator's input parameters.
Ideal For:
- DCA Traders: Anyone employing averaging strategies who needs awareness of their evolving exit points.
- Grid/Basket Traders: Manage complex multi-position setups with ease.
- Manual Hedgers: Visualize exactly where your hedged "lock" can be broken for profit.
